For an extra sprinkling of color, use multi-colored peppercorns and grind them over the salad just before serfvng. Ingredients:
1/2 pound fresh mozzarella cheese |
2 large red tomatoes, sliced |
1 large yellow tomato, sliced |
1/2 teaspoon salt |
3 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il |
freshly ground pepper |
1/2 cup shredded or chopped fresh basil |
Directions:
1. Remove cheese from brine, and cut into 12 slices; sprinkle tomato slices evenly with salt. Alternate tomato and cheese slices on a platter; drizzle with olive oil. Cover and chill 4 hours. Just before serving, sprinkle with freshly ground pepper and basil. 2. Note:*Fresh mozzarella is a soft white cheese available at gourmet grocery stores or cheese shops. Sometimes it's packed in brine, a strong solution of water and salt useed for pickling or preserving foods. |
